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 79551424 25383354926 226173708
8302486978 52093311 3461
8302486978 52093311 3461
5624676419 169609 56549
All about undefined
Interested in learning more?
8302486978 52093311 3461
5624676419 169609 56549
See more
7955671 27796519
9580496 670427063 83141
See more
7751794253 42 177
744922167 55 05307025559
See more